Using Case Studies in Social Group Work Education

Case studies are written or described explanations of a problem or a situation for people to examine and discuss. The term case study covers a social studies research methodology or the product of such research; however, here, case studies are presented as a pedagogical strategy allowing learners to dig into the complexities of an authentic example. Case study pedagogy is essential across disciplines. In social workSocial work, though, case studies are valuable because they allow social work students to practice being critical thinkers and informed practitioners while ensuring that they are empathic and unbiased. This chapter begins with an explanation of how case studies can be used in social work education. This section is followed by seven case studies that were written by different group workers. Each case study is examined by the authors' analysis of theory-informed practice.
